Leading US solar loan provider signs up as a Climate Bonds Partner. Dividend Solar says it “believes in green bond market”

Joining today, Dividend Solar is a non-bank lender that offers $0-down loan financing to homeowners looking for a better way to go solar. By offering institutional investors the ability to invest directly in the U.S. residential solar market, the company connects large-scale, yield-seeking capital to individual homeowners – thus reducing the soft costs of solar.

Steve Michella, CEO of Dividend Solar, said:

“Dividend Solar is excited to join the Climate Bonds Initiative as its first partner focused exclusively on the distributed solar market in the U.S.  

“We are firm believers in the growth of the green bonds market. Credible tagging makes the choice easy for investors who have mandates to deploy capital in the space, and that helps deploy capital more efficiently.

“Of course there are a lot of people who can say they’ve got a green bond; going that step further and getting a certification against defined Standards streamlines the green bond issuance process and makes it easier to compare investments to one another. As an investor you can have greater level of confidence that your investment will not only generate positive economic returns but also environmental returns.”

Sean Kidney, CEO of the Climate Bonds Initiative said: 

“We’re excited to have the opportunity to partner with Dividend Solar. One of our key objectives is to grow aggregation mechanisms for fragmented sectors, and Dividend Solar’s focus is in exactly this area,”

“Proceeds from Dividend Solar bonds would support projects that directly address climate change and enable institutional investors to invest in a diversified portfolio of climate-positive infrastructure assets.”

In a statement issued today Dividend Solar said that the partnership opens door for large scale sustainability investments into a fragmented, mispriced market.
